A NOTE FROM MYRTH: I moved to Taos fourteen years ago, because a wild-haired, wild-eyed woman named Visudha de Los Santos grabbed me by the elbow and told me I belonged at Sunday morning dance. I couldn’t believe I could belong anywhere, but what I found on the dance floor was not just belonging in my own body but belonging in an incredible community of movers and shakers. This dance is about re-belonging ourselves in our own bodies, in this time and place, and moving and being moved together.
A NOTE FROM KEVIN: Sunday morning dance is a space to reconnect in our own bodies. To move with the many layers of being human. To let go, shake it out, fall apart and find ourselves whole still. To move together in divine inspiration. And to find our way into the mystery.
10:00am -12:00pm every Sunday morning
Substance-free, family-friendly, all bodies welcome
STRUCTURE: Arrival and warmup, verbally guided movement practice/play, opening circle and collective agreements, just dance ~1hr, closing circle
